  1. Check Your Air Filter
    One of the best and easiest ways to maintain your HVAC unit is to make sure its filter is clean. A clogged filter can restrict airflow, worsen indoor air quality and even lead to a frozen evaporator coil if ignored for too long. A clean air filter can ensure you are breathing clean air while maintaining warmth and comfort. In addition, it can reduce your heating and cooling bills by 5 to 15%. To ensure your HVAC unit does not cause problems this winter, make sure you check your air filter and change it if necessary. It only takes a few minutes, but it can make a world of a difference in performance!

  3. Seal Any Leaks
    Air leaks can increase your energy bills and keep you from staying warm and cozy. Make sure you check the usual spots in your home for air leaks—doors and windows. Ensure the caulking around them hasn’t cracked and the weatherstripping is still intact. If you need new weatherstripping, you can look in your nearest home improvement store and find the material and type that works for you. In addition, make sure your insulation is in good condition, especially in your attic. Air often escapes through your attic the most, so make sure the insulation you have is enough. If you have blown-in insulation, you can visually inspect it by making sure it is covering your attic floor joists.
  4. Keep Your Vents and Registers Clean and Clear
    Make sure that all your vents and registers don’t have anything blocking them – including furniture. Additionally, make sure they are free of any dust and dander by vacuuming them using a brush attachment and following it up with a wipe from a damp cloth. Dust-free vents ensure your indoor air is clean and has a limited number of allergens.
